A technician needs to decide whether a reported Wi-Fi slowness complaint in a hospital's imaging department is a single-client problem or something affecting the whole coverage area. Which action best establishes that scope?

Short Explanation
One phone call doesn't tell you the real blast radius, so go find out. If other people near that same AP are also crawling, this is bigger than one laptop; if they're fine, it probably is that one device or its link. Scoping is about checking, not guessing from who happened to complain.
Full Explanation
The number of complaints received is not a reliable measure of scope, because affected users often do not all report the problem, especially in a busy clinical area where staff may simply work around a slow connection instead of calling. The correct way to establish scope is to actively check other clients sharing the same access point or coverage cell to see whether they show similar symptoms, which distinguishes a client-specific issue from a shared radio, channel, or backhaul problem. Assuming single-client scope purely from call volume risks missing a broader RF or backhaul issue that is simply under-reported. Replacing the user's laptop before scoping wastes a swap and a support cycle if the real cause turns out to be shared, and it also removes the original device before its state can be examined. Restarting the wireless controller is a disruptive, campus-wide action that is disproportionate before scope has even been determined, and it could interrupt working clients on many other access points. A concrete step here is checking the AP's client list and recent performance metrics for other associated devices before deciding whether the fault is isolated or shared.
